In 2018, ERE achieves revenue of 138 k€. Over the period 2016-2018,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+11.8%. Vs 2017, growth of +25% (110 k€ -> 138 k€). After deducting consumption (0 €), gross margin stands at 138 k€, i.e. a rate of 100%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 68 k€, representing 49.6% of revenue.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 40 k€, i.e. 28.8%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 383%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 20%. The balance between equity and debt is satisfactory.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 11.1 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. Beyond 7 years, banks generally consider credit risk as high. Cash flow represents 38.6%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 107 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 56 days. The gap of 51 days means the company finances its customers for over a month before being paid relative to supplier payments. This weighs on cash flow. Overall, WCR represents 80 days of revenue, i.e. 31 k€ to permanently finance. Over 2016-2018, WCR increased by +328%, requiring additional financing.

How is this estimate calculated?
This estimate is based on the analysis of 1098 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.
E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.
This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
